[0027] Embodiment 1, the preparation of feed additive
[0028] Take 5 parts by weight of berberine and 5 parts by weight of lycocylin, and mix them to prepare feed additive A1 with a weight ratio of berberine and lycocylin in a ratio of 1:1.
[0029] Take 2 parts by weight of berberine and 8 parts by weight of lycocylin, and mix them to prepare feed additive A2 with a weight ratio of berberine and lycozolanin of 1:4.
[0030] Take 1 part by weight of berberine and 9 parts by weight of lycocylin, and mix them to prepare a feed additive A3 with a weight ratio of berberine and lycozolanin of 1:9.
